    Looking ahead to the tournament, obvioulsy getting the first round bye is big, but also getting the 5th or 6th seed is big as those seeds play the winner of the day before. The 7th thru 10th seeds play each other on the 2nd day. At this point, those 2 spots will likely be filled by us (as long as we take care of bidness), UK, or Tammy. Looking at the remianing schedules of each, UF and UK have 3 tough games left and Tammy has 4. Win 1 of the 3 against bammer and Cocks and win the rest, should get us to either the 5th or 6th seed.

    Do that and we're in the NCAA and playing for better seeding

    I think you just want something 6th or below and hopefully 4 or below. At #7 you play on Thursday against a team that also opens their tournament on Thursday and then your reward is the #2 seed, same with #10. And then same with #8 or #9 except reward is #1 seed.

    As long as we're comfortably in the NCAAT field, I'm quite okay with not playing in the SECT championship game on Sunday. It seems like every time we do, the NCAA Selection Committee puts us in the Thursday game and we play with tired legs. They even did that to us when we were the 2014 #1 overall seed, and we put up a rather listless performance against the 16-seed.

    The SEC really, really needs to move its tournament up a day.
